RF signal generator, a versatile tool for conducting precise and accurate tests of radio and communication equipment. This sophisticated device is designed to produce advanced modulation formats and provide a comprehensive signal generation in the RF frequency range of up to 6 GHz, making it an ideal solution for complex electronic systems, communication and research applications, and education.

To meet such requirement in the engineering, Suin launched TFG3860 6.5 GHz RF signal generator in 2024 year. It has main features as below:

1. Frequency range: 9 kHz~6.5 GHz

2. Maximum output level from -130 dBm to +20 dBm

3. Level accuracy: ≤0.5 dB(typ.)

4. Phase noise: <-110 dBc/Hz @20 kHz(typ.)


5. Provides AM, FM, ΦM and Pulse modulation function (on/off ratio up to 70 dBc)

With its precise RF signal generation capabilities, the signal generator is a must-have for a wide range of applications, such as testing radio transceivers, satellites, and wireless communication systems. It is also an excellent choice for research and development, education, and manufacturing of communication equipment that requires a high level of accuracy and repeatability.
